Salvador Bello is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Molecular Biology and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Salvador Bello has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 589 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Epidemiology, 5 papers in Molecular Biology and 5 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. Recurrent topics in Salvador Bello’s work include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(13 papers), Respiratory viral infections research (7 papers) and Nosocomial Infections in ICU (5 papers). Salvador Bello is often cited by papers focused on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(13 papers), Respiratory viral infections research (7 papers) and Nosocomial Infections in ICU (5 papers). Salvador Bello collaborates with scholars based in Spain, United States and Italy. Salvador Bello's co-authors include Rosario Menéndez, Antoní Torres, Jordi Almirall, Rafael Zalacaín, Alberto Capelastegui, Inmaculada Alfageme, Jordi Rello, José Blanquer, Juan Ruiz‐Manzano and Juan José Martín-Villasclaras and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, American Journal of Respiratory and Critical Care Medicine and CHEST Journal.
